Paper Day Trading: What It Is—and Why It’s Trending Across the U.S.
Paper Day Trading: What It Is—and Why It’s Trending Across the U.S.
In today’s fast-paced financial landscape, curiosity around alternative trading methods isn’t just growing—it’s spreading fast. One concept gaining quiet traction is Paper Day Trading, a practice drawing attention from investors seeking agility without the full commitment of live accounts. While not widely known, its blend of discipline, timing, and digital tools is sparking interest across the United States.
Paper Day Trading refers to a disciplined approach where traders simulate market moves using paper accounts—fictional trading environments that mirror real-time price shifts—without risking real capital. It emphasizes strategy, risk awareness, and behavioral control, offering a low-pressure way to learn and test decision-making patterns.

Why Paper Day Trading Is Gaining In The U.S. Market
Rising interest reflects broader shifts: lower barriers to entry through mobile and web-based trading platforms, growing anxiety over economic volatility, and a cultural shift toward self-directed learning. Many users are moving away from high-stakes live trading, seeking tools that offer education over instant profit. Paper Day Trading fits this evolving mindset—providing structure without the pressure.
How Paper Day Trading Actually Works
At its core, paper day trading involves replicating real market behavior in a controlled setting. Traders use demo accounts or paper trading interfaces that mirror live exchanges, observing how prices shift over days or weeks. Instead of executing real trades, participants focus on pattern recognition, timing signals, and evaluating emotional responses to market moves. This method builds muscle memory for decision-making, reinforcing when to enter, hold, or exit—skills transferable to live trading when readiness arrives.

Common Questions About Paper Day Trading
How does risk work if no real money is involved?
Paper day trading removes financial exposure, eliminating personal risk. It helps users build confidence and strategy without financial consequence, reducing fear-based mistakes common in live markets.
Can it actually improve real trading performance?
Research suggests consistent practice in simulated environments strengthens pattern recognition, patience, and discipline—all critical traits for success. While no simulation fully replicates market chaos, many report sharper focus and calmer reactions after regular use.
Is it legal and available in the U.S.?
Yes. Paper trading environments are legally accessible through regulated brokerage demos and many third-party platforms. Always use real capital only when fully prepared—paper tools are intended for education, never replacement.
